Subject: Handing off the encoding sniffer

Hey — quick heads-up before the next cut. I'm rotating off the Textgate upload pipeline, which includes the charset detection module that guesses encodings for uploaded text files. Nothing scary is in flight; the UTF-16 fallback fix landed last sprint and is stable. For the upcoming release, please route any encoding-related blockers or rollback questions to the new owner rather than me. Effective Monday, responsibility moves to the person named below.

signatory, yaduf-tagaf: Lammir Zorael Eliion Pelael

// CSV Import Wizard — column mapping cap
//
// Hey plugin folks: this constant caps how many columns the Burrowdale
// import wizard will try to auto-map before falling back to manual mode.
// Bump it at your own risk — anything past 64 makes the preview grid crawl
// on mid-range laptops. If you override it, mention that when reporting
// issues so we don't chase ghosts. Tested against the build noted below.

build token for tajeg-bajep: htk14_409ba9df6b8acb

## Tuning

The receipt mailer (Almsgate) batches donation receipts and sends through the Thornquay relay. On-call: if the queue backs up, resist the urge to crank batch size — the relay rate-limits per connection, and bigger batches just mean bigger retries. Scale worker count first, then shorten the flush interval. Dedupe window must stay longer than the retry horizon or donors get duplicate receipts, which generates tickets. All knobs live in one place and are read at worker start. Current production values follow.

tuning table, kajop-yafof:
QUOTAS = {
    "wenath": 10,
    "ulaael": 5,
}

Q: The LiftLogic dispatch simulator won't load saved scenarios after a reset — what now?

A: The scenario store is encrypted. After any simulator reset, the Hoistvale keyring is cleared and the store refuses reads. Reviewers hitting this during verification: don't delete the scenario files. Run `liftlogic unseal` from the sim root, confirm the build hash matches the review branch, then reload. The unseal command prompts for the recovery passphrase given below.

vault phrase of yaguf-hahaf = druath-holix